ABOUT MARGARET THRESHER

With an accomplished career spanning strategic communications and marketing, I now serve as the Director of Communications & Advocacy at the Collaborative to End Human Trafficking, where my passion for driving social change is front and center. Previously, I led marketing and communications efforts as Vice President for the Centers for Families and Children and Step Forward. At the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ame, I oversaw strategic planning, key messaging, and digital media management, spearheading a steady, strategic increase in positive media exposure. My diverse experience in government, corporate, and nonprofit sectors across Cleveland and Phoenix has shaped me into a well-rounded communications leader. In Cleveland, I was promoted to Cultural Affairs Manager in the Mayor’s Office, and in Phoenix, I worked with R&R Partners, the public affairs and advertising agency behind the renowned “What Happens Here, Stays Here” campaign. As a proud ambassador for Cleveland, I’m also dedicated to community service. I’ve served on the Board of Directors for the YWCA and am an active member of LeadDIVERSITY. Previously, I served on the Board of Directors for the Phoenix Chapter of the International Association of Business Communicators, where I was honored with the President’s Award.
